High School Stardom:
James’s high school career at Princess Anne High School in Virginia Beach was nothing short of spectacular. As a standout player for the Cavaliers, she garnered widespread attention for her scoring prowess, defensive tenacity, and exceptional court vision. Throughout her tenure, James amassed an impressive array of accolades, including multiple All-State selections and recognition as one of the top recruits in the nation.
Her standout performances on the AAU circuit further solidified her reputation as a rising star in women’s basketball, attracting interest from numerous Division I programs eager to secure her commitment.
Choosing NC State:
After careful consideration, Aziaha James ultimately chose to continue her basketball journey at North Carolina State University, joining the storied Wolfpack program under the guidance of Head Coach Wes Moore. Her decision to don the red and white jersey of NC State was met with excitement and anticipation, as fans eagerly awaited the arrival of this dynamic young talent.
